CWA of WA South Eastern Division Banner

1953 - 1996
Overview

Royal blue satin top with South Eastern sewn on. The bottom section is a pale blue with the CWA of WA crest and white fringe.

Historical information

In 1934 was part of the Eastern Division, then 1953 - 1996 known as South Eastern Division.

Contextual information

In 1979 consisted of following branches:
Babakin; Bruce Rock; Bullaring; Bulyee; Corrigin; Karlgarin; Kondinin; Narembeen; Shackleton;
